Balancing Reactions
![Page 2: Balancing Reactions. Choose the largest compound Make its coefficient 1 Choose any element in that compound that appears in only 1 other location.](https://reader035.fdocuments.us/reader035/viewer/2022062518/5697bf8f1a28abf838c8d471/html5/thumbnails/2.jpg)
Balancing Reactions• Choose the largest compound
• Make its coefficient 1
• Choose any element in that compound that appears in only 1 other location
![Page 3: Balancing Reactions. Choose the largest compound Make its coefficient 1 Choose any element in that compound that appears in only 1 other location.](https://reader035.fdocuments.us/reader035/viewer/2022062518/5697bf8f1a28abf838c8d471/html5/thumbnails/3.jpg)
•Balance that element with coefficients where that element appears
•Repeat until all elements are balanced
•Double if on half-unit

Types of Reactions
![Page 12: Balancing Reactions. Choose the largest compound Make its coefficient 1 Choose any element in that compound that appears in only 1 other location.](https://reader035.fdocuments.us/reader035/viewer/2022062518/5697bf8f1a28abf838c8d471/html5/thumbnails/12.jpg)
•Single Displacement
•Double displacement
•Synthesis
•Decomposition
•Combustion
![Page 13: Balancing Reactions. Choose the largest compound Make its coefficient 1 Choose any element in that compound that appears in only 1 other location.](https://reader035.fdocuments.us/reader035/viewer/2022062518/5697bf8f1a28abf838c8d471/html5/thumbnails/13.jpg)
Single Displacement•A Metal or hydrogen replaces the positive portion of a compound or a nonmetal does it for the negative portion

Double Displacement•Two compounds exchange negative portions
•Change of phase a must

Synthesis•Smaller molecules or elements combine to make larger molecules

Decomposition•Larger molecules break down to form smaller molecules or elements

Combustion•A carbon compound is combined rapidly with oxygen producing carbon dioxide & water
